Intrinsic students learn to identify their interests, and how to link those interests with a specific, chosen postsecondary pathway. Over time, students develop a deep sense of who they are and their emerging life’s purpose, and learn to tie today’s decisions with their post-high school aspirations, academic planning, and short- and long-term goals.
Starting in Spring 2023, Intrinsic started to disburse $1.5 million per year in renewable scholarship dollars. We started with our Class of 2023 at both campuses, and will continue to award scholarships for 2- and 4-year programs. While funds are limited, we hope to assist as many students as possible to attend competitive colleges and universities, including trade and certification programs. All students apply to college or career programs with support from our postsecondary counselors. Students who choose college are expected to apply to an average of six schools. By analyzing historical data about acceptances and financial aid, we are able to guide students toward colleges where they are likely to be admitted, receive the most financial aid, access support for first generation college students when needed, and earn their degree.
Intrinsic hosts many family workshops year-round. And every spring, our counseling team sits down with every senior and their family for an in-person strategy session. Students select and commit to their post-graduation plan and prepare for success by signing any promissory notes for funding, formally enrolling, and scheduling their orientation.
In March 2023, Intrinsic Schools launched a new scholarship program for any graduate of our Downtown OR Belmont Campus – $1.5M per high school class, or $375,000 per year, renewable for up to four years. The goal of the scholarship is to help students access schools that they couldn’t without this extra support and reduce longer-term student debt.
In addition, we provide emergency funding for unforeseen college needs, as well as scholarships for summer enrichment experiences during high school. This allows students to ‘practice’ leaving home and living on a college campus while making their resumes more competitive.
We offer all Intrinsic students the opportunity to earn college credit while still in high school. Students can begin taking college courses as early as the spring semester of Grade 10. We also offer a limited number of dual credit opportunities where students take college courses onsite at Intrinsic.
